
My hope is that the skills the students learn in their music lessons will be skills they can use in a variety of occupations and academic quests as well. I provide my students with many performing opportunities, not only insisting on their participation in studio recitals, but on their participation in other competitive and festival performing opportunities as well. Performance develops their confidence in themselves which, again, they may use in all sorts of life scenarios. I train my students not just to play piano well, but foster skills they may use throughout their lives in many capacities.

Catherine Bobbs
As a young pianist, I received major awards, performed with orchestras throughout California, and won a tour contract, performing throughout United States. I went on to get both my bachelors(BA 1980) and masters degrees(MFA 1983) in piano performance from UCLA under the tutelage of Aube Tzerko and Francois Regnat. However, as much as I enjoyed performing, I knew that my true gifts lie with teaching. I apply my performance experience, training and love for music in the capacity of a teacher. I had a highly successful private piano studio in Los Angeles for 34 years, then built a successful private piano studio in Cleveland along with my position at the Oberlin Conservatory as a teacher of pedagogy.
